FFIX dated for Japanese PSN

US release "coming soon".

Square Enix has revealed that the PlayStation Network re-release of Final Fantasy IX will hit Japanese consoles on 20th May.

The Japanese release date was revealed via a tweet by Square Enix producer Shinji Hashimoto (helpfully translated by Andriasang). The tweet also included a brief video showing the game running on a PSP.

Outside of Japan, the US Playstation blog has mentioned that the game will be "coming soon" to the US PSN.

A European release date and price points for all regions have not been revealed. Square Enix has not responded to a request for comment.

It was only a few weeks ago that we first heard Square Enix was considering a downloadable re-release for the popular PlayStation RPG.
